summ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Michael Sterrett <mr_bones_@gentoo.org>2013-01-17 21:25:44 +0000
committerMichael Sterrett <mr_bones_@gentoo.org>2013-01-17 21:25:44 +0000
commit60844f8a45e37e386e6da49402290fb0113dfb9c (patch)
tree01398771b36165ab1c26054e5a291c0fe79badca /games-puzzle
parentFix changelog. (diff)
downloadhistorical-60844f8a45e37e386e6da49402290fb0113dfb9c.tar.gz
historical-60844f8a45e37e386e6da49402290fb0113dfb9c.tar.bz2
historical-60844f8a45e37e386e6da49402290fb0113dfb9c.zip
version bump (bug #452318)
Package-Manager: portage-2.1.11.31/cvs/Linux x86_64
Diffstat (limited to 'games-puzzle')
-rw-r--r--games-puzzle/xye/ChangeLog12
-rw-r--r--games-puzzle/xye/Manifest17
-rw-r--r--games-puzzle/xye/files/xye-0.12.0-gcc47.patch8
-rw-r--r--games-puzzle/xye/files/xye-0.12.1-gcc47.patch22
-rw-r--r--games-puzzle/xye/xye-0.12.1.ebuild41
5 files changed, 81 insertions, 19 deletions
diff --git a/games-puzzle/xye/ChangeLog b/games-puzzle/xye/ChangeLog
index 82aee808deef..b2c94e230269 100644
--- a/games-puzzle/xye/ChangeLog
+++ b/games-puzzle/xye/ChangeLog
@@ -1,6 +1,13 @@
# ChangeLog for games-puzzle/xye
-#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-puzzle/xye/ChangeLog,v 1.31 2012/10/17 08:05:17 tupone Exp $
+# Copyright 1999-2013 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/games-puzzle/xye/ChangeLog,v 1.32 2013/01/17 21:25:39 mr_bones_ Exp $
+
+*xye-0.12.1 (17 Jan 2013)
+
+ 17 Jan 2013; Michael Sterrett <mr_bones_@gentoo.org>
+ +files/xye-0.12.1-gcc47.patch, +xye-0.12.1.ebuild,
+ files/xye-0.12.0-gcc47.patch:
+ version bump (bug #452318)
17 Oct 2012; Tupone Alfredo <tupone@gentoo.org> xye-0.12.0.ebuild,
+files/xye-0.12.0-gcc47.patch:
@@ -129,4 +136,3 @@
02 May 2006; Michael Sterrett <mr_bones_@gentoo.org> +metadata.xml,
+xye-0.7.5.ebuild:
initial commit - ebuild submitted by Cristiano Chiucchiolo via bug #131564
-
diff --git a/games-puzzle/xye/Manifest b/games-puzzle/xye/Manifest
index 54ddffeacd9f..a503d03e390f 100644
--- a/games-puzzle/xye/Manifest
+++ b/games-puzzle/xye/Manifest
@@ -1,15 +1,8 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A256
-
-AUX xye-0.12.0-gcc47.patch 956 SHA256 c875a431bdf26eb4348e2ed28dbd234d3792224be7c69db31090362f0f49d17e SHA512 63936aa43b8dcbb306693dfd29ea6dea7fd0f4a3f270a4d77ba6e031b8d5b42d83046aa071d35424bb719e555daab26ec82b384badba18fc1b143e92cbe479f1 WHIRLPOOL e98e9f5a724f2d1c05dcbd1095e9ac8c4f8fb166543fc0dae8caf51319d81f3f22f16b59b3dbe7575160392fb32bc4d1e14d30ebac041bdd1a81ca1c1ea29f60
+AUX xye-0.12.0-gcc47.patch 812 SHA256 36180e19c2bcf7a96448b7bdb063fa8827902f09a994467022040ee4ee0d115d SHA512 328d7481dd897fa213f7e239982bfcd1e240a490bf675fa2cb1341bd579fdf085946c694309873e02da7aafe09f5d70dac13903873366b14942c2c237179131e WHIRLPOOL b300802a9cb891be49f2c15745320abb3f5ea433befaa1ea7a25b5ba34d8bd3bd189cc2b0792dcf091f004fd6e27ee769fedcb80a471ad054e979e1f04bdcd16
+AUX xye-0.12.1-gcc47.patch 812 SHA256 36180e19c2bcf7a96448b7bdb063fa8827902f09a994467022040ee4ee0d115d SHA512 328d7481dd897fa213f7e239982bfcd1e240a490bf675fa2cb1341bd579fdf085946c694309873e02da7aafe09f5d70dac13903873366b14942c2c237179131e WHIRLPOOL b300802a9cb891be49f2c15745320abb3f5ea433befaa1ea7a25b5ba34d8bd3bd189cc2b0792dcf091f004fd6e27ee769fedcb80a471ad054e979e1f04bdcd16
DIST xye-0.12.0.tar.gz 3074536 SHA256 0116afe64c64684feee3a3f9ea8e2308059afe3d3d30edc8c3731d573eb96a92 SHA512 c29d805239f401cd5f4e975651d49ab2fd12c12ab695e23e4303310497f46295208d7177bc5957287e2d6c43dfcc501f988e49c586e7f0616a13dc655c40a126 WHIRLPOOL abef97188564a8d380d06ab7c8da0d8f8cedb738e6db641735873f6878502a86244ee7842fcdfa4a9b5043f1fe2869255d00e072fa5057906eddb5c6ffb1296e
+DIST xye-0.12.1.tar.gz 2850776 SHA256 bbeb3265b0795f14deb2851b4a3bda7dde9b07d624a7ca5fb88cd7acabcf3967 SHA512 aadafdb7b8e0546435838279c2929803be8dde00f3f3c08668c35d0a8ccf5bad511e65629e3f7261140edcf0980d19fda2be1401593ac4c0410beede542e857b WHIRLPOOL 7a1aa2708361b4eddb266037af35e6915852ba1a5037fcfebd95c0a8caab54209ca1c9e3827acecff64772fd15b077f5cded64a50b5820abd7b3cde937bbc2e0
EBUILD xye-0.12.0.ebuild 1094 SHA256 a9fe2de069b03bc9fad8720ee4af702546fa260aee0ffce9b9d01ea7d41c9c66 SHA512 482752864967edc8941fe57ec65b70442d37ab719db4f513258cce5d4972494b11f66384d8fc53a1f698971e942735e3d69d2557633c859a206a1023af9420be WHIRLPOOL 7b226f96fa97acb86ac725fef6f905a99b062c82ea16da96f3539bed360b3708fd790308633167c20fa24e4f6e2233d2fab1726435d8d3f49aa036f680e30414
-MISC ChangeLog 4050 SHA256 52cfc6b60cf2f075b85e147789bd51b101543b2e2cf3993179dc03c81b245797 SHA512 fb68ae41ff9165b7e866071b9e03ae832fab76afd0513139d14f5bf3115e9e68f5fc028926194fb43986cffa2b6b8a712253373c5dc7dc9ee290d5f69d4de5e3 WHIRLPOOL a369c9c9342a8b3be8948f83aa1f96247d12775abb84f77cb30048a3682e5ca0a0d56bc6a196a9c23485ec18e6278510f1941e9b4f5336e171e8cbaa22e7ad7a
+EBUILD xye-0.12.1.ebuild 1147 SHA256 5ba76eff44e487285585a4ae28d35b9133f228d3b78907a07db52119dd46992c SHA512 d5b3cee6b0a53737b706c23be6192e0e663eb68b7215c75e2037999e17a86c997baf168da2479c6ee18e768295148bbeba98359da93d69828c082ab64b3a89f9 WHIRLPOOL 0ac5732c0e67009193074b7ae5538d9a3f8a6df5a57cc1e5404162982f474dff9ee53132aef92532f8291ef986db08df83212ffcd358c5f8b2073b0f988a6ceb
+MISC ChangeLog 4249 SHA256 12c677299cb80aa175f7042846148a67b10a6e8ef22db7a00c565e3a1f0a59de SHA512 cfce3be789ae66fae059031fb2c4581a6d5ed5553a2afde6db5b1ef59e568cb95789445e493d9d48d0ae5d0dc60158eefc1533aed9c5497ee3d003b68863fe82 WHIRLPOOL 5dabe48f4d9199181ba62361193712efb2e86dd5ee7d50a77dfb8c3a3d5e2180a4c1b392d9074e0ad01deaa9fefe1b3b183bb66a64afaac20046acb181a644bd
MISC metadata.xml 158 S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 SHA512 d954564236b67b6ab97846b73f74e715e8f1bec2dba6595e9a5046c2e8c3b93f4879c293f9d1d02d99a533bee56156dae3f31a485697128c51af14cdbfdada8a WHIRLPOOL d03e7293d09d794d61c095a423f945b3644355a247f270a73ca8d30b4dfe9c98244297536bfd1a4bd6c14794aa1152eca20fd83bfdf3e1e74d4f676152d35ada
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.19 (GNU/Linux)
-
-iEYEAREIAAYFAlB+ZsMACgkQIY77eQFFFC3PlACgg1SNWN95vhRNqnH8lykz6kmz
-HM0Amwb7Rk4aN+ESj8N2+Fw87ASFKRnM
-=dKqa
------END PGP SIGNATURE-----
diff --git a/games-puzzle/xye/files/xye-0.12.0-gcc47.patch b/games-puzzle/xye/files/xye-0.12.0-gcc47.patch
index f638968dd404..04414abc6a2b 100644
--- a/games-puzzle/xye/files/xye-0.12.0-gcc47.patch
+++ b/games-puzzle/xye/files/xye-0.12.0-gcc47.patch
@@ -1,5 +1,5 @@
---- src/editorsave.cpp.old 2012-10-17 09:47:46.413566575 +0200
-+++ src/editorsave.cpp 2012-10-17 09:48:17.314366174 +0200
+--- src/editorsave.cpp.old
++++ src/editorsave.cpp
@@ -642,7 +642,8 @@
file << "<?xml version=\"1.0\" encoding=\"ISO-8859-1\"?>\n";
file << "<pack>\n<name>"<< stripXML(editorboard::filetitle) <<"</name><author>"<< stripXML(editorboard::author) <<"</author>\n<description>"<< stripXML(editorboard::description) <<"</description>\n";
@@ -10,8 +10,8 @@
editorboard::LoadLevelNumber(board, i);
file << "\n<level>\n";
file << "<title>"<< stripXML(board->title) <<"</title>\n";
---- src/gen.cpp.old 2012-10-17 09:41:40.825540267 +0200
-+++ src/gen.cpp 2012-10-17 09:41:57.087387319 +0200
+--- src/gen.cpp.old
++++ src/gen.cpp
@@ -21,6 +21,7 @@
#include<cstdio>
#include<iostream>
diff --git a/games-puzzle/xye/files/xye-0.12.1-gcc47.patch b/games-puzzle/xye/files/xye-0.12.1-gcc47.patch
new file mode 100644
index 000000000000..04414abc6a2b
--- /dev/null
+++ b/games-puzzle/xye/files/xye-0.12.1-gcc47.patch
@@ -0,0 +1,22 @@
+--- src/editorsave.cpp.old
++++ src/editorsave.cpp
+@@ -642,7 +642,8 @@
+ file << "<?xml version=\"1.0\" encoding=\"ISO-8859-1\"?>\n";
+ file << "<pack>\n<name>"<< stripXML(editorboard::filetitle) <<"</name><author>"<< stripXML(editorboard::author) <<"</author>\n<description>"<< stripXML(editorboard::description) <<"</description>\n";
+
+- for (int i=first; i<editorboard::CountLevels(); i++) {
++ int i;
++ for (i=first; i<editorboard::CountLevels(); i++) {
+ editorboard::LoadLevelNumber(board, i);
+ file << "\n<level>\n";
+ file << "<title>"<< stripXML(board->title) <<"</title>\n";
+--- src/gen.cpp.old
++++ src/gen.cpp
+@@ -21,6 +21,7 @@
+ #include<cstdio>
+ #include<iostream>
+ #include<fstream>
++#include <unistd.h>
+
+ const float F_RAND_MAX = (float)(RAND_MAX);
+
diff --git a/games-puzzle/xye/xye-0.12.1.ebuild b/games-puzzle/xye/xye-0.12.1.ebuild
new file mode 100644
index 000000000000..6806a345ac15
--- /dev/null
+++ b/games-puzzle/xye/xye-0.12.1.ebuild
@@ -0,0 +1,41 @@
+# Copyright 1999-2013 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/games-puzzle/xye/xye-0.12.1.ebuild,v 1.1 2013/01/17 21:25:39 mr_bones_ Exp $
+
+EAPI=5
+inherit autotools eutils games
+
+DESCRIPTION="Free version of the classic game Kye"
+HOMEPAGE="http://xye.sourceforge.net/"
+SRC_URI="mirror://sourceforge/xye/${P}.tar.gz"
+
+LICENSE="ZLIB"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+DEPEND="media-libs/libsdl[video]
+ media-libs/sdl-ttf
+ media-libs/sdl-image[png]
+ media-fonts/dejavu"
+RDEPEND="${DEPEND}"
+
+src_prepare() {
+ epatch "${FILESDIR}"/${P}-gcc47.patch
+ sed -i -e '/^xye_LDFLAGS/d' Makefile.am || die
+ eautoreconf
+}
+
+src_install() {
+ dogamesbin "${PN}"
+ insinto "${GAMES_DATADIR}/${PN}"
+ doins -r levels res
+ rm -f "${D}${GAMES_DATADIR}/${PN}"/res/DejaVuSans*
+ dosym /usr/share/fonts/dejavu/DejaVuSans.ttf "${GAMES_DATADIR}/${PN}"/res/DejaVuSans.ttf
+ dosym /usr/share/fonts/dejavu/DejaVuSans-Bold.ttf "${GAMES_DATADIR}/${PN}"/res/DejaVuSans-Bold.ttf
+ dodoc AUTHORS ChangeLog README NEWS
+ dohtml ReadMe.html
+ doicon xye.svg
+ make_desktop_entry ${PN} Xye
+ prepgamesdirs
+}